This treatment involves sermorelin acetate, a growth hormone-releasing peptide, or GHRH analog. Your body naturally produces GHRH, which signals the pituitary gland to release growth hormone. This compounded prescription works by mimicking that natural signal, encouraging your body to produce and release its own growth hormone in a natural, pulsatile fashion.
Unlike synthetic growth hormone, this approach stimulates your body’s own system. This can lead to a more balanced and physiological response. It supports your body’s natural rhythm, which may reduce the risk of side effects associated with external growth hormone administration. This pathway avoids the sudden spikes and potential suppression that can occur with direct hormone replacement.

Many adults experience a natural decline in growth hormone production as they age. This can contribute to common complaints such as persistent fatigue, difficulty sleeping, and a slower recovery time after physical exertion. Individuals seeking to address these age-related changes often consider this type of growth hormone support.
The therapy may support improved sleep quality, which is crucial for overall health and cognitive function. Patients often report feeling more rested and energetic, which can significantly enhance daily well-being. Better sleep also aids in muscle recovery and repair, especially beneficial for those with active lifestyles in the New Orleans climate.
You may also find support for healthy body composition. This growth hormone releasing peptide can help maintain lean muscle mass and reduce body fat, especially when combined with a healthy diet and regular exercise. It is important to frame these benefits as part of healthy aging and recovery, not for athletic performance enhancement or purely cosmetic anti-aging goals.

This growth hormone releasing peptide is generally well-tolerated by most patients. Because it stimulates your body’s natural production, it typically avoids the abrupt hormonal shifts associated with direct synthetic growth hormone. Potential side effects are usually mild and may include injection site irritation, headache, or nausea. Your clinician will discuss these with you.
The risk of tachyphylaxis, where your body becomes less responsive over time, is also lower with this pulsatile release mechanism. This makes it a sustainable option for long-term healthy aging support. Regular clinician oversight and lab monitoring further enhance the safety profile of this personalized protocol.

Sermorelin works on a slow curve because it asks the body to make its own growth hormone. Results compound over months, not days. A typical reported timeline looks like this.
Weeks 1 to 4
Deeper sleep is usually the first signal. Morning energy lifts. Recovery from training feels faster. No measurable body composition change yet.
Weeks 5 to 8
Skin texture, hair quality and nail strength tend to shift. Mental clarity in the afternoon improves. Strength on lifts often goes up.
Weeks 9 to 12
Body composition starts moving, with a typical 5 to 10 percent fat reduction reported alongside small lean mass gains. Libido and joint comfort improve.
Month 4 and beyond
A follow-up IGF-1 lab is drawn. Dose is adjusted up or down. Many patients maintain on a lower dose after this point.
